Water-Efficient Pipes Fixtures When it comes to water-efficient pipes fixtures in green buildings, you'll locate a wide range of alternatives that can significantly minimize water intake without endangering efficiency. Low-flow bathrooms, as an example, make use of simply 1.28 gallons per flush, contrasted to typical versions that can use up to 3.5 gallons. These contemporary, high-efficiency commodes give the same flushing power while conserving thousands of gallons of water annually. Another key component is smart watering systems. These make use of wetness sensing units and weather condition information to immediately readjust watering schedules, ensuring your landscape design gets simply the right amount of water without over-watering. This not just saves water but likewise keeps your plants much healthier and lowers overflow. You can even link these systems to your smartphone, permitting you to monitor and manage your irrigation from anywhere. Greywater Recycling Equipments Besides water-efficient plumbing components, you can take your eco-friendly building initiatives an action additionally by installing a greywater reusing system. Greywater systems gather and treat water from sinks, showers, and washing machines, enabling you to recycle it for landscape watering or toilet flushing. The crucial parts of a greywater system are greywater filtering and greywater treatment. Greywater filtration removes hair, lint, and other solids, making certain the water is tidy enough for reuse. Greywater therapy, often making use of a simple sand or plant-based filter, more detoxifies the water, getting rid of contaminants and microorganisms. Rainwater Harvesting Technologies Rain gathering innovations allow you to accumulate and store precipitation from your roofing system, driveway, or other surface areas, supplying a supplementary water source for your landscape design, toilet flushing, and even potable use. These systems commonly include rain gutters, downspouts, and a storage tank, together with rainwater purification to eliminate particles and impurities. By capturing and diverting stormwater, you can decrease your reliance on municipal water products, lower your water expenses, and add to lasting stormwater management in your area. Rainwater harvesting systems can be tailored to suit your specific needs and property. Some function advanced filtering and sanitation methods, allowing you to utilize the collected water for drinking. Others integrate with watering systems, automatically providing the saved water to your yard or lawn. These innovations supply a practical and environmentally-friendly method to preserve precious water resources while lowering the pressure on regional framework throughout hefty rainfall occasions. Reliable Water Heater Options Along with rainwater harvesting, effective water heater options are one more essential element of eco-friendly building practices that can help reduce your ecological influence and energy costs. Solar water heaters are an amazing environmentally friendly choice, as they use the sunlight's power to heat your water, rather than relying on power or gas. Not just do solar heating units reduced your carbon footprint, however they can also significantly reduce your regular monthly power costs. Another superb option is tankless hot water heater, which just heat water on-demand, rather than continually preserving a storage tank of warm water. This makes them far more energy-efficient than standard tank-style heating systems. Tankless heating systems also use up less area and supply a limitless supply of hot water. By integrating these innovative water home heating modern technologies right into your environment-friendly home, you can take pleasure in lasting savings and do your component to safeguard the planet. Plumbing for Passive Home Layout Pipes plays a necessary role in the design of a Passive Home, as it helps preserve the structure's impermeable envelope and energy-efficient efficiency. Cautious preparation and installment of the pipes system are important to stop thermal bridging and air leakages, which can endanger the total effectiveness of the Passive Residence. When creating the pipes system, you'll need to take into consideration the placement of pipes and fixtures to reduce their influence on the building's thermal envelope. This might involve routing pipelines via interior walls or utilizing insulated goes after to prevent warmth transfer. Furthermore, meticulous air sealing around penetrations, such as pipeline entries, is required to keep the airtightness of the framework. Easy House criteria additionally emphasize using water-efficient fixtures and appliances to reduce the overall water usage of the structure. By incorporating these sustainable plumbing techniques, you can assist assure that the Passive Residence achieves its energy-saving objectives while offering a comfy and healthy and balanced living setting for its passengers.
